Ola Brunkert

Abba's Drummer (b. 1946 - March 17th 2008)

disco On March 17th, former drummer of ABBA, 62 year-old OLA BRUNKERT crashed through a glass door in his home in SPAIN. The cuts on his face and neck resulted in a loss of blood that took his life. A neighbor found his body with a towel wrapped around his neck. It was obvious that he was trying to go for help, but collapsed in his garden.

Members of ABBA were stunned when they heard the news. BENNY ANDERSON said "it was tragic". BJORN ULVEAUS added that BRUNKERT had been "one of the best". " I remember him as a good friend when we worked together in the mid-1970s. He was a creative musician who contributed a lot when we toured together and worked in the studio."

OLA BRUNKERT and bass player RUTGER GUNNARSSON were the only musicians to appear on all ABBA albums. BRUNKERT first played with ABBA in the early 70's and toured with them in 1977,1979 and 1980. ABBA was one of the most successful bands with over 370 million albums sold. They have not performed together since 1982, but continues to sell nearly 3 million records a year. OLA had lost his wife two years ago.The police ruled his death an accident. May GOD bless.
